How many camp grounds are there in Florence to access the dunes.

I know Honeyman is seasonal and then there's Frontier Dunes.

Isn't there one more?

Raptor is right Driftwood II is a national camp area and reservations can be made online(good luck) although they usually leave a portion of the sites for first come first served. I think the reservation site is reserveusa or something like that (you can check availability).
I have never stayed at frontier dunes but woahink lake resort is close to that and they may have something too, I prefer the national camp area.......LOCK YOUR QUADS at night!!!!!
